- The distance between Sal, Cape Verde and Farmington, Mn, Usa is approximately 7,142 km or 4,438 mi.
- To reach Sal in this distance one would set out from Farmington, Mn bearing 91.7°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Sal bearing 132.4° or SE .
- Sal has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h) whereas Farmington, Mn has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a).
- The average annual temperature is 16.3 °C (29.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 28 °C (50.4°F) less in Sal.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 686.7 mm (27 in) less which is equivalent to 686.7 l/m² (16.85 US gal/ft²) or 6,867,000 l/ha (734,128 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26° higher in Sal than in Farmington, Mn.
